There are a few users who noted the inaccuracy of the readings by a degree from time to time.? However, they have tried taking the body temperature at least three times to be able to get an averaged reading instead.

This infrared digital thermometer is also a little big in size to be placed in the medical staff member’s uniform pocket.? It can be carried around but it cannot be placed conveniently in the pocket.? This is just a minor flaw that many users do not really worry about.

Recommendations

It is recommended to take at least three body temperature readings at one time to be able to get an average temperature.? This is also a way to verify what temperature the target body exactly has.

To ensure perfect running condition, change the batteries when needed immediately.? This can make the unit work accurately for extreme emergency situations.
